﻿/* css document */
body
{
	padding-right: 0px;
	padding-left: 0px;
	font-size: 12px;
	background: #ffffff;
	padding-bottom: 0px;
	margin: 0px;
	color: #333333;
	line-height: 20px;
	padding-top: 0px;
}
ul
{
    margin:0 ;
    padding:0
}
.content_bg
{
	background: url('../images/register/topbg9.jpg') repeat-y;
	margin: 0px auto;
	width: 977px;
}
.content
{
	background: url('../images/register/img_zhtop.jpg') no-repeat top;
	margin: 0px auto;
	width: 977px;
}
.con
{
	padding-top: 130px;
	height: auto;
	padding-left: 81px;
}
.title_zhu
{
	font-size: 14px;
	font-weight: bold;
	color: #ffffff;
	float: left;
}
.title_bu
{
	font-size: 12px;
	color: #ffffff;
}
.con1
{
	padding-left: 81px;
	padding-top: 10px;
}
.line_zh
{
	background: url('../images/register/line_zh.jpg') no-repeat;
	width: 827px;
	height: 14px;
}
.zhuce
{
	width: 827px;
	border: 1px #999999 solid;
	height: 626px;
	background: url('../images/register/bg02.jpg') repeat-x #ffffff;
}
.con2
{
	padding: 10px;
	width: 807px;
	height: 626px;
	background: url('../images/register/bg03.jpg') repeat-x bottom;
}
.type
{
	margin: 0px;
	width: 80px;
	clear: left;
	float: left;
	display: block;
	height: 30px;
}
.txt
{
	width: 350px;
	float: left;
	display: block;
	height: 30px;
}
ul li
{
	list-style-type: none;
    width: 379px;
}
#ul_left
{
	margin-left:190px;
	_margin-left:175px;
	width: 500px;
    height: 400px;
}
#div_need
{
    margin:60px auto 0px auto;
    *margin:70px auto 0px auto;
    _margin:70px auto 0px auto;
    border-width:1px;
    border-color:#CCCCCC;
    font-size:14px;    
width:711px;
height:450px;
overflow:auto;
position:relative;
}
#div_regInfo
{
    margin:100px auto 0px auto;
    *margin:110px auto 0px auto;
    _margin:110px auto 0px auto;
    width:711px;
    height:450px;

}
.ul_s
{
    clear:both;
    text-align:center;   
    margin-left:100px;
     _margin-left:100px;
 }